The concept of solar floating platforms is straightforward: a floating structure, typically made of a durable, buoyant material, is equipped with solar panels that are designed to withstand the harsh marine environment. These platforms can be deployed in shallow waters, where they can absorb sunlight and convert it into electricity, without the need for land-based infrastructure.

So, what makes solar floating platforms such a game-changer? For one, they offer a significant increase in energy production per acre, compared to traditional land-based solar installations. By harnessing the energy of the sun over water, these platforms can generate up to 30% more electricity than their land-based counterparts.

But the benefits don’t stop there. Solar floating platforms also offer a unique opportunity to repurpose abandoned or degraded land, such as old industrial sites or polluted coastal areas. By converting these spaces into floating solar farms, we can not only reduce our reliance on fossil fuels but also revitalize local ecosystems and improve water quality.

Of course, there are challenges to overcome before solar floating platforms become a ubiquitous feature of our energy landscape. Designing and building these structures requires a deep understanding of marine engineering, materials science, and solar panel technology. And, as with any large-scale energy infrastructure, there are concerns around cost, scalability, and regulatory frameworks.
